HomeMy WebLinkAbout2002-05-31 OPH Email to ApplicantKris Danielson From: Kris Danielson [kdanielson@a cityofoakparkheights.com] Sent: Friday, May 31, 2002 4:04 PM To: Mick Schultz Cc: Scott Richards; Dennis Postler Subject: Century Power Application Mick: As we discussed earlier today, there are a number of items that must be submitted with the Century Power application in order for the project to move forward. You have indicated that you will have these items submitted on Monday, June 3rd to our offices. These items include the following: Identify square footages for each type of use (office, warehouse, showroom, etc). Identify number of parking stalls Identify the surface area coverage ratio (hard surface vs greenspace) Identify the type of trash enclosure/fencing/screening to be used for outdoor storage Utility Connection Plan Photometric plan to include the property lines Lighting plan to include a cutsheet of the proposed lighting fixtures, show existing and proposed, all existing must conform to the City's lighting requirements. Tree Inventory must be completed Species of landscape materials must be identified on the landscape plan Construction limits must be shown on the site /grading plans Drainage Calculations Application made to Browns Creek Watershed District Revised plans should be sent directly to Scott Richards, our City Planner and Dennis Postler, City Engineer and must be received on Monday, June 3rd.
